I created my Rose with some design paper from the Enchanting Washes Paper Pack and made this my focal point.
I also added a sentiment from the Flower Vine set onto one of the new Nesting Label Dies.
My second design was such fun to make and you can watch the process in the video linked below. I added a wash of Watercolor to the background and added the Dainty Blooms Cover Die.
I used Artist Markers to colour the inlay flowers and then popped up a sentiment from the Delicate Flower Bed Stamp Set.

Lovely cards – How did you get the ‘gold’ trimmed label in the first card (nesting labels)?? The nesting sizes don’t seem to be that size. Thank you
Hi Gail, I simply die cut the same size nesting die twice (in white and gold) and then used a pair of scissors to cut the edge of the white one away along the debossed line. I hope this makes sense.
